What You’ll Do:
As the Area Director of Sales, you will lead the sales strategy and revenue generation efforts for a portfolio of hotels. This role is responsible for driving top-line revenue performance, developing strategic business partnerships, and supporting property-level sales initiatives across multiple locations. The ideal candidate will be experienced in hotel sales leadership and knowledgeable in both Wyndham and Choice brand systems and sales processes.
Here are just a few of the responsibilities you’ll oversee daily:
- Lead and direct the sales efforts for multiple hotel properties within the assigned market.
- Develop and execute strategic sales plans to solicit new business and grow existing accounts.
- Support hotels in achieving revenue goals through proactive sales activities and market analysis.
- Build and maintain strong relationships with corporate accounts, local businesses, and community partners.
- Conduct regular property visits and collaborate closely with Operations and General Managers.
- Analyze market trends, competitor activity, and business patterns to identify opportunities for growth.
- Prepare and present sales forecasts, pace reports, and business development updates.
- Recruit, train, mentor, and support on-property sales leaders and sales teams.
- Assist with RFP responses, brand initiatives, and revenue strategy discussions.
- Represent the hotels at networking events, trade shows, and client meetings as needed.
